Halmeag Day Trip and Dinner with Locals
Today, you will step back in time in the small hamlet of Halmeag. The day begins with a guided hike through the surrounding landscape, where you will observe local wildlife and native plants. The trail leads to the well-known pyramids of Halmeag and Sona, offering stunning views of the area. Along the way, you will stop for a memorable outdoor brunch, enjoying regional specialties while taking in the peaceful surroundings. In the afternoon, you will return to your host family and take part in their daily routine. You can lend a hand in baking fresh bread and preparing dinner, learning traditional cooking methods passed down through generations. If time permits, there will be an opportunity to visit one of the nearby monasteries, such as Sâmbăta de Sus, as well as the village’s Lutheran church. This region has held onto customs that have slowly disappeared elsewhere, preserving traditions that reflect its diverse influences. The cuisine combines elements from Ardeal, Transylvanian Saxon, and Hungarian cooking, creating flavors unique to this part of the country. This will be a day of meaningful connections, offering a chance to experience both the natural beauty and the traditions of rural life.
